The Role of Quality in Coffee Packaging

Quality packaging goes beyond mere protection. Valve bags for freshness play a crucial role in maintaining the optimal condition of coffee beans. These specialized bags allow carbon dioxide to escape while preventing oxygen from entering, which can quickly degrade the coffee’s quality.

Innovations in Coffee Bean Packaging

Modern packaging techniques have revolutionized coffee preservation. The nitrogen flushing method removes oxygen from packaging, significantly extending the shelf life of coffee beans. This innovative approach ensures that you experience the freshest possible flavor with every brew.

Why is proper packaging crucial for coffee beans?

Proper packaging is essential for preserving the aroma, flavor, and freshness of coffee beans. Vacuum-sealed bags and specialized packaging techniques help protect coffee from moisture, oxygen, and light, which can quickly degrade the quality of your beans and compromise their taste.

What are the key features of high-quality coffee bean packaging?

High-quality coffee bean packaging typically includes valve bags for degassing, moisture barriers, and airtight containers. These features help maintain the coffee’s freshness by allowing carbon dioxide to escape while preventing external air and moisture from entering the package.

How does nitrogen flushing benefit coffee bean packaging?

Nitrogen flushing is an innovative packaging technique that replaces oxygen in the package with nitrogen, significantly extending the shelf life of coffee beans. This process prevents oxidation, preserves the coffee’s original flavor profile, and maintains its quality for a longer period.

How important is roast date labeling in coffee packaging?

Roast date labeling is crucial for coffee enthusiasts, as it provides transparency about the coffee’s freshness. Ideally, coffee should be consumed within 2-4 weeks of the roast date to enjoy its optimal flavor and aroma.

What is the best way to store whole coffee beans?

Store whole coffee beans in an airtight container away from light, heat, and moisture. Keep them at room temperature and avoid refrigeration, which can introduce moisture and compromise the beans’ flavor. Use the beans within 2-4 weeks of the roast date for the best taste experience.
